Output ea87846b14257d2ef05f2f8c99f48611bd05e1b70af91e5d781c75e90f3e12a7:12

value
509563133
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e1634ae52e5c08b96abd16438aa457017cebf6f OP_EQUAL
address
MX4eU3HADmbJxTCZzVK6pb7LFSo8Ptk726
transaction
ea87846b14257d2ef05f2f8c99f48611bd05e1b70af91e5d781c75e90f3e12a7
spent
true